Troffa Posted October 1, 2016 Share Posted October 1, 2016 "UF" was not a code allocated to 43 sqn, it was allocated to 601 "County of London" Sqn and that looks suspiciously like the Winged sword of 601 on the tail- Are we sure that the caption is correct? I don't have the reference source stated (Spitfire at war 2, Alfred Price) but the book may have misidentified the unit. Ah, it looks like we have been round this particular bouy before...it would appear that the later issues of the sheet do indeed allocate MJ532 to 601sqn . 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
